Default front wheel bearings

Is it possible to change the front bearing on a softail with out going to the stealer? What do you need a puller and a press??? How hard? Anyone do this?

HD has a special tool, but I've never had to buy it. Carefully tap out the old bearing, to put in the new bearing, I use all thread and some steel plates cut to the correct size.
